'Everyone seems to have a dog except Alice's family, but eventually Dad gives in. At the Lost Dogs' Home there are no pedigree ones but a huge black dog that looks like a cross between a Chihuahua, a Boxer, a Poodle and a St Bernard adopts them and Alice decides he's a Galumpher. ' (Publication summary)
